You know the drill: you go to university, find a job, get married, have children, and move into a nice house or a big apartment. And once you’ve achieved these goals, you have it all. Don’t you?

By the time we were in our mid-30s, my husband and I had reached all of these goals.

However, when we moved from our 80 m² apartment to a larger 160 m² apartment earlier this year, we quickly sensed new stress and conflict in our home.

Suddenly, there was something about our lifestyle that felt deeply, tragically wrong. In hindsight, we felt out of control and on the verge of losing our sanity.

Before the big move, I planned the interior design of the new apartment with 3D models. I got up early to search out the best furniture deals online.

My husband packed boxes and piled them up in the baby’s room. Amongst these towering boxes, we made a little space to work from home.

As new parents, the nights were short. We didn’t sleep anymore when we wanted to sleep. Meanwhile, the days were long. We didn’t get to eat when we wanted to eat or relax when we needed to relax.
